For my first card, I used the Lovely Lilac die set. These dies come with an additional die that cuts out a larger outline. I used the outline die to cut out an opening in the gray card stock and set that aside.

I used a darker shade of gray card stock for the card base, then cut the main flower die out of white card stock, punched all the pieces out, and glued the outline down to the card base. I then colored all of the flower pieces with Copic markers and glued them back into the white outline.

After I had all of my pieces glued back in, I added foam tape to the light gray outer piece of card stock that I had cut the window out of, and layered that over the die cut floral image. I then stamped the sentiment underneath.

Here’s a look at my second card:

For my second card, I used the exact same technique as the first one, by creating a window with the outline die and adhering it over the top of the color floral die.

For this card, the die was a little more intricate, so I cut out two of the floral dies, left the pieces inside one of the die cut and colored them. I adhered this to my darker gray card base, then punched the pieces out of the second white die cut and adhered this over the top of the colored one. This was very helpful in that I did not have to add all of those tiny pieces back in by hand.

After I was done, I adhered the top light gray window panel over the card with foam tape, and stamped the sentiment.
